Summary/Abstract: The initiated processes of democratization in Croatia have been stopped quite early. The aggressive behavior against minorities in Croatia, particularly Serbs, has become more and more prominent. In the conditions of nationalist rule in Croatia, members of the Serbian minority have turned to NGOs for protection of their rights, while Croats have addressed state organs. NGOs have performed the function of providing information rather than the function of protection. They have been acting in a hostile environment. Both the majority of the population and the state bodies have been hostile to their activities. Grave infringements of human rights in Croatia have happened on a massive scale. They have been systematically applied by the op authorities as a weapon in their policies. The highest levels of government have hushed up crimes against human rights and protected the perpetrators.
